Output 5882d641742dfed0a3c6be7cce92d2ed0808a608ed5e1f1779c9e49b79e2e1ea:0

value
537006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efdd02f2f12bbd31f8b086ba52167136bf0322e1 OP_EQUAL
address
3PZJBYKYGhXEZNfy1Fuk8GSJtFHvmiZTrX
transaction
5882d641742dfed0a3c6be7cce92d2ed0808a608ed5e1f1779c9e49b79e2e1ea
spent
true